peugeot 307 replacement key cost remote keys and key fobs use a unique system of immobilisation that stops them being copied. These systems rely on small glass chip inside the key that communicates with the immobiliser of the vehicle. This chip contains an individual code that cannot be changed or removed. It will only permit the car to start when it receives a signal from the key. If the chip is not properly placed it will not start. It also cuts off the fuel supply.

Peugeot's factory-installed immobiliser systems are upgraded since 1995 to ensure the security of your vehicle. Each key contains a tiny glass chip inside the head of the key and is programmed with an individual code that cannot be erased or overwritten. The chip is linked to the Peugeot immobiliser, and the system will only allow the engine to start when it receives the proper signal.

Peugeot keys for cars are fitted with a transponder chip which operates in synchronisation with the immobiliser of the vehicle. The chip is concealed in the head of the manual key or remote key, and when inserted into a lock barrel, it transmits an encrypted code. The immobiliser is able to determine whether the code matches and then allows the engine to start. Fuel supply is cut if the chip is missing or has a different code.
